How Well Do Rodents Swim?
Rodents are mostly terrestrial animals, though many can swim when it is needed. An example of this is the surprising strength of rats in water. They can tread hours of water and breathe for a few minutes, which means that they can dive and even pass through the pipes. Mice are not as assured of the water, but where they have to go, they can swim over short distances to rescue themselves. Other species, like the muskrats and the marsh rats, are inherently suited to wet habitats. Their bodies, fur, and feet enable them to move in water easily and remain underwater longer than household rodents. Rodents That Thrive in Water
Not every rodent deals with water in the same manner. Others are nearly semi-aquatic, and a great part of their lives is in or around the water. The muskrats are a good example. They construct burrows and lodges in waterways, their webbed feet and the fur insulating them making them second nature in swimming. Another type of species that takes advantage of water is the marsh rice rats, which, upon threat, can dive and swim rapidly. Even swamp rats in South America are physically endowed with features that ensure that travelling through water is efficient. House mice and roof rats, on the contrary, do not love water but can cope with it when there is a need to, particularly to access food or safety.

How Far Can Rodents Swim?
The distance rodents can cover in water often surprises people. Norway rats, for instance, are known to swim long stretches, sometimes close to a kilometer under favorable conditions. Their endurance is aided by strong limbs and a flexible respiratory system that lets them manage underwater challenges. Mice cannot match this stamina, but can still cross small streams or flooded areas when they have no other option. Environmental factors such as water temperature, currents, and shelter along the way determine how long they can survive. Cold water and strong waves reduce their endurance, while still or warmer water extends their survival window.
The Risks of Swimming Rodents Indoors
One of the biggest concerns about rodent swimming ability is how it relates to infestations inside homes and buildings. Rats, in particular, are capable of using plumbing systems and sewer lines as travel routes. In rare cases, they have even been documented surfacing through toilets, startling unsuspecting homeowners. Any building with open drains, broken pipes, or faulty sewer connections is at risk of such intrusion. Rodents are resourceful survivors, and their water connection allows them to bypass traditional barriers. Once inside, they can contaminate food, chew through electrical wiring, and spread harmful diseases.
Controlling Rodents That Can Swim
Recognizing that rodents can swim changes how prevention is approached. It is not enough to seal cracks and close exterior openings. Proper inspection of plumbing and drainage is crucial. Broken sewer lines, uncapped vents, or standing water near foundations all create opportunities for rodents to thrive. Clean and dry environments are less appealing, so eliminating leaks and ensuring good drainage helps limit their access.
